Anyway, here's the top 5 moments from last night's episode:


  1. Amanda's cosmetic procedure: Amanda's 34th birthday is coming up so she decides to treat herself to a Vampire Facelift with Jody and Robin in tote. The facelift involves taking blood for your arm and injecting it back into your face for a rejuvenated look. At $1,200 per session, it's a choice of youthful skin or rent for the rest of us.
